hideout (n.)
also
hide-out
, "a hiding place," 1885, American English, from
hide
(v.) +
out
. The phrase
hide out
"conceal (oneself) from the authorities" is attested from 1870, American English (in reference to Northern draft dodgers in the Civil War).
